Windows Server 2012 R2 is a robust platform for hosting business applications, but its default Remote Desktop Services (RDS) configuration comes with a major limitation for small businesses: it restricts concurrent remote sessions. By default, Windows Server 2012 R2 allows only two simultaneous remote desktop connections for administrative purposes.

Look for reputable sources hosting the or the newer RDPWrap (RDP Wrapper Library) . While the original patch directly modifies the DLL file, RDP Wrapper is often preferred because it works as a layer between the Service Control Manager and TermService, leaving the original termsrv.dll file untouched.
